Operation of this equipment in a residential area is likely to cause harmful interference in which
case the user will be required to correct the interference at his own expense. Changes or
modifications not expressly approved by Artesyn Embedded Communications Computing
could void the user's authority to operate the equipment. Board products are tested in a
representative system to show compliance with the above mentioned requirements. A proper
installation in a compliant system will maintain the required performance. Use only shielded
cables when connecting peripherals to assure that appropriate radio frequency emissions
compliance is maintained.

Surface of the Product
High humidity and condensation on the product surface causes short circuits.
Do not operate the product outside the specified environmental limits. Make sure the product
is completely dry and there is no moisture on any surface before applying power.
Overheating and Product Damage
Operating the product without forced air cooling may lead to overheating and thus damage of
the product.
When operating the product, make sure that forced air cooling is available in the enclosure.
Data
Corruption
If power to the unit is removed while a firmware update is in progress to the card flash memory,
the changes will not be saved, and worse, the flash memory may be corrupted. In such case the
card is likely to remain in non-operable state and will require reconditioning by qualified repair
services.
